Ea Sports Cricket 07 No Cd Patch on this page. The 8th Habit From Effectiveness to Greatness is a book written by Stephen R. Covey, published in 2. It is an upgrade of The Seven Habits of Highly Effective People, first published in 1. As such, it clarifies and reinforces Coveys earlier declaration that Interdependence is a higher value than independence. Find your voice and inspire others to find theirs. The eighth habit isFind your voice and inspire others to find theirs. Voice is Coveys code for unique personal significance. Those who inspire others to find theirs are the leaders needed now and for the future, according to Covey. The central idea of the book is the need for steady recovery and application of the whole person paradigm, which holds that persons have four intelligences physical, intellectual, emotional and spiritual. Denial of any of them reduces persons to things, inviting many problems. The Bugs And Daffy Show. The industrial age is assumed to have been a period dependent on such denial. Covey believed the information age and a foreseen Age of Wisdom require whole people in whole jobs. Some versions of the book come with a DVD, although all the short films on this DVD can be viewed via Coveys website. The book is divided into two sections, with the first few chapters focusing on finding your voice, while the later chapters are about inspiring others to find their voice. Most of the chapters in the book include a section discussing one of the stories from the DVD, which are intended to illustrate the theme of the chapter for example the story of Helen Keller and another about the Berlin Wall. The book talks of 5 Cancerous Behaviors page 1. People can discover their voice because of the three gifts everyone is born with The freedom to choose. The natural laws or principles those that dictate the consequences of behavior. Positive consequences come from fairness, kindness, respect, honesty, integrity, service and contribution. The four intelligences mental, physical, emotional and spiritual. Covey talks about great achievers expressing their voice through the use of their intelligences. Achievers for exampledevelop their mental energy into visiondevelop their physical energy into disciplinedevelop their emotional energy into passiondevelop their spiritual energy into conscience their inward moral sense of what is right and wrong and their drive towards meaning and contribution.
